The Breakdown 73

  • In a bold move during the Republican National Convention, former President Donald Trump proposed a $5,000 payment to every American adult, contingent on the GOP maintaining control of Congress in the upcoming midterm elections, calling it a "Trump dividend."
  • Trump's appeal to voters includes urging them to "pretend that I'm running," framing the midterms as a direct referendum on his presidency and policies, amidst heightened economic anxieties and inflation driven by escalating energy costs.
  • The ambitious payout has raised eyebrows, with analysts questioning its practicality and potential cost of over $1.2 trillion, highlighting the financial implications and the need for congressional approval.
  • As Trump rallies support, he faces criticism regarding his polarizing image, with some Republican candidates expressing concerns that his presence may complicate their chances in the tight elections ahead.
  • The backdrop of his speech includes several pressing issues, such as the U.S. Supreme Court's decisions on congressional redistricting in Missouri and ongoing economic challenges, which cast a shadow over the GOP's strategy.
  • Despite his efforts to invigorate party loyalty, public skepticism persists regarding the viability of his financial promises, as voters grapple with the realities of a struggling economy and seek tangible solutions.

How do midterm elections impact U.S. policy?

Midterm elections serve as a crucial referendum on the sitting president's policies and can shift the balance of power in Congress. If the opposition party gains control, it can block or alter the president's legislative agenda, impacting key issues like healthcare, taxation, and foreign policy. Historically, midterms often reflect voter dissatisfaction with the current administration.

How does inflation affect voter sentiment?

Inflation directly impacts voter sentiment by affecting the cost of living, purchasing power, and overall economic stability. As prices rise, particularly for essentials like food and fuel, voters may express dissatisfaction with the ruling party. High inflation can lead to a desire for change in leadership, as seen in historical midterm elections where economic downturns influenced outcomes.

How might rising oil prices impact the economy?

Rising oil prices can significantly impact the economy by increasing transportation and production costs, leading to higher prices for goods and services. This can contribute to inflation, reduce consumer spending, and potentially slow economic growth. Additionally, higher oil prices can strain household budgets, particularly for lower-income families, influencing their voting behavior.
